Pavement leveling services involve the process of restoring a smooth, even surface to existing asphalt or concrete pavements that have developed uneven areas over time. The work typically includes assessing the affected areas, removing any loose or damaged material, and then regrading or applying specialized materials to bring the surface back to a level state. This service is essential for maintaining the safety and functionality of driveways, parking lots, walkways, and other paved surfaces by reducing the risk of tripping hazards and preventing further deterioration caused by water pooling or uneven wear.
These services help address common pavement problems such as sinking, cracking, and uneven surfaces that can result from soil movement, freeze-thaw cycles, or general wear and tear. Over time, pavements may develop dips or slopes that impair drainage and create hazardous conditions for pedestrians and vehicles alike. Pavement leveling can correct these issues, improving surface stability and extending the lifespan of the pavement. Proper leveling also helps prevent additional damage that could lead to costly repairs or complete replacement of the paved area.

The overview below groups typical Pavement Leveling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Ortonville, MI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Per Square Foot - Pavement leveling services typically cost between $1 and $3 per square foot, depending on the extent of the unevenness. For example, a 500-square-foot driveway may range from $500 to $1,500. Costs can vary based on surface condition and local rates.
Flat Rate Pricing - Some service providers offer flat rates for specific projects, such as driveway leveling, which can range from $300 to $2,000. Larger or more complex areas tend to be on the higher end of this range.
Material and Equipment Costs - The cost of materials and equipment used for pavement leveling can add to the overall price, often accounting for 10-20% of the total. This may include leveling compounds or specialized machinery, influencing the final cost.
Additional Services - If additional repairs or surface treatments are needed, costs can increase by several hundred dollars. For example, sealing or crack filling after leveling may add $100 to $500 to the total project cost.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is pavement leveling? Pavement leveling involves adjusting the surface of driveways, parking lots, or walkways to correct uneven areas and create a smoother, safer surface.
How do professionals perform pavement leveling? Local service providers typically use specialized equipment and techniques to lift or grind the pavement, restoring a flat and even surface.
How long does pavement leveling usually take? The duration varies depending on the size and extent of the area, but most projects can be completed within a few hours to a day.
Is pavement leveling suitable for all types of pavement? Pavement leveling is generally effective for asphalt and concrete surfaces that have developed unevenness or minor cracks.
